Embark on this stunning half-day journey around Cusco’s most significant landmarks. The excursion includes a tour of the Temple of the Sun (Qoricancha) and multiple Inca locations outside the city, unveiling a captivating blend of Inca and Spanish architectural styles, with Qoricancha serving as a prime example of this synthesis.

The city of Cusco boasts a unique fusion of Inca and Spanish influences, introducing a distinct atmosphere that sets it apart from the rest of Peru. This tour is a must-experience activity for visitors to Cusco and typically tops the itinerary of tourists.
